This is a good use of this location and brings a little extra life to this area that has a few other restaurants. The décor is warehousish with warmth of wood benches, is simple but cute. Service was very fast with patrons ordering at the front and picking up their own food. As we walked up, we ran into our neighbors going for the first time as well. They had ordered the chicken and special of the day, pulled pork nachos, which looked amazing. So, I ordered the special as well, my husband ordered the pulled pork sandwich with mac & cheese and sautéed apples, and my son had the ribs with Mac & cheese and chips. We added 2 Blue Moons and a lemonade. Our food was up fast and presented more appetizingly than your typical bbq place. I didn’t love my nachos as there was a sweet vinaigrette cole slaw as one of the topping that dominated the dish and was too sweet for me. The pork on my dish was good and the chips were handmade but the coke slaw drowned out the other flavors. My husband enjoyed his pulled pork, saying he’d go back for it. The Mac was decent out not special, and I had bit of his apples, which seemed homemade and were quite good. The ribs were pork with a sauce that’s a bit different, Carolina style. Good for its style but not my favorite bbq sauce. Ribs were good but not special. My neighbor had the chicken which was very juicy and she enjoyed. Every bbq joint has its strength, and here it is the pork. Worth a try and the prices are quite low. Great food value.

This place is super cute! I just found out about it in the last week, otherwise I would have been there way sooner. It is really close to Tulane’s campus, behind Frostop and across from Bud’s Broiler. So first pro, lots of empty street parking around it. We went for lunch on a Friday and had a really positive experience. You order out a counter and then they call your name and you bring it to your table. The sandwiches and plates come with two sides. The price is really great! And they have tons of daily specials for sides. Another cool thing, they have normal sides like Mac and cheese, beans, potato salad but also sweet sides like banana pudding. I got the pulled pork sandwich with potato salad and a special side of sweet potatoes and corn. That was a little sweet for me, but the rest really good! The sandwich comes topped with pickles. My guest got a plate of the smoked chicken with white bbq sauce, sweet potato casserole(special side) and banana pudding. This meal also came with corn bread. The food was great. Competes with the joint for best bbq in town. Only negatives: the place was really dirty. Our table was«cleaned» but there were straw wrappers and napkins just pushed to the end of the table. Also underneath the table there were used napkins and food scraps. Also, they were all out of some of their regular sides(Mac and cheese specifically) at noon on a Friday. Seems like that would be too early to be out of something. But I did love the food and I think it is awesome that they had 5 daily special sides written on a chalk board that change, well, daily. All in all, I would recommend for a casual lunch and will be going back.

I am very picky about my barbecue. Always have been, always will be. I randomly found this place on Unilocal and, having never heard of it, had to give it a try. The restaurant looks like you would expect it to, concrete floors with a pretty utilitarian ambience. Perfect, I’m here for the food, not the environment. The service was quick and clean, one of the advantages of BBQ is that it can is that it just can’t be made to order. The pulled pork was solid and is my yardstick for a barbecue place. Not charging for slaw, a required condiment in my book is a HUGE bonus. They had some great drink specials that made it 11 bucks(plus tip) for a sandwich, two sides and a good IPA. I can’t see how you would beat that. They’ve got a solid selection of aides; the mashed sweet potatoes are the best of their regular sides that I had. The slaw is similarly excellent and is house made. I don’t think I’d go for the potato salad again, it didn’t strike me as particularly special. Overall this is a solid BBQ place one of the best in New Orleans, a welcome addition for a city that while known for his food isn’t exactly on the barbecue atlas.
